7. Right of withdrawal
In accordance with the provisions of European Directive 2011/83/EU and French legislation (Article L221-18 of the Consumer Code):
- The Customer has a period of 14 days from receipt of their order to exercise their right of withdrawal.
- To exercise this right, the Customer must contact the Seller via https://escandelle.com/apps/return_prime or eshop@escandelle.fr
Exceptions: The right of withdrawal does not apply to personalized products or products liable to deteriorate rapidly.

8. Legal Guarantees
Products sold on Escandelle.com benefit from:
- Legal guarantee of conformity (articles L217-4 to L217-14 of the Consumer Code).
- The guarantee against hidden defects (articles 1641 to 1649 of the Civil Code).
